Hazardous Materials
Substances that pose risks to health, safety, property, or the environment due to their chemical, physical, or biological characteristics, necessitating special handling and disposal procedures.
Serious Injuries
Physical harm or damage to a person that poses a significant risk to their health, well-being, or life.
Family Or Medical Leave
Federally protected leave from work for specified family and medical reasons, allowing employees to take time off without losing their job security.
Twelve-Month Period
Refers to any continuous period of twelve months used for financial, operational, or reporting purposes.
